I love all the precuts (charms, jellyrolls, layer cakes). You get to use the whole line of that designer without buying tons of fabric you may or may not like. I feel the pricing is very close if not better than yardage. Right now I'm making table runners from charm packs using a Tumbler template and they all look great (IMHO)! If you go to the Missouri Star Quilt company, they use a lot of precuts for their quilts and have a lot of tutorials on youtube.
